Understanding Erythritol and Stevia: Sweeteners in Focus
Erythritol and stevia are two popular sugar substitutes that have gained traction for their low-calorie content and natural origins. Both sweeteners offer alternatives to traditional sugar, especially for those managing blood sugar or reducing calorie intake. However, despite their shared purpose, erythritol and stevia differ considerably in chemical structure, sweetness intensity, taste profile, and how they behave in beverages like coffee and tea.
Erythritol is a sugar alcohol derived from fermenting glucose found in fruits or cornstarch. It has about 60-70% of the sweetness of sugar but contains almost zero calories. On the other hand, stevia is extracted from the leaves of the Stevia rebaudiana plant. It’s intensely sweet—up to 200-300 times sweeter than sugar—and contains no calories. Its sweetness comes from compounds called steviol glycosides.
These foundational differences influence how they perform as sweeteners in hot drinks like coffee and tea.
Taste Profiles: How Erythritol and Stevia Differ
Taste is a critical factor when deciding if erythritol and stevia are interchangeable in coffee and tea. While both sweeteners aim to replicate sugar’s sweetness without its calories, their flavor nuances vary widely.
Erythritol offers a clean, mild sweetness with a cooling sensation on the tongue. This cooling effect is common among sugar alcohols but can be noticeable to sensitive palates. It generally lacks aftertaste, making it an easy substitute for sugar in many drinks without altering the overall flavor dramatically.
Stevia’s sweetness is more intense but often accompanied by a distinct bitter or licorice-like aftertaste. This aftertaste varies depending on the brand, purity of extract, and concentration used. Some people find this bitterness off-putting, especially when used in higher amounts or with delicate teas where subtle flavors can be overwhelmed.
Because of these taste differences, erythritol may feel more neutral in coffee or tea, while stevia tends to add its own flavor signature.
Sweetness Intensity Comparison
The sweetness level of each sweetener impacts how much you need to use to achieve your preferred taste:
- Erythritol: About 60-70% as sweet as table sugar.
- Stevia: Roughly 200-300 times sweeter than table sugar.
This means that stevia requires far less quantity than erythritol to reach similar sweetness levels. However, measuring precise amounts can be tricky due to stevia’s potency.
How They Behave in Hot Beverages
Coffee and tea provide unique challenges for sweeteners because heat can alter flavor compounds or solubility.
Erythritol dissolves well in hot liquids like coffee and tea but has a tendency to recrystallize as the drink cools. This recrystallization can create a slightly grainy texture if not stirred well or if used excessively. Still, most people find erythritol’s performance reliable for hot drinks without significant changes over time.
Stevia dissolves quickly since it’s usually sold as a powder or liquid extract concentrated at very low volume. It remains stable at high temperatures without breaking down or losing sweetness intensity. However, because it’s so potent, even small overuse can produce bitterness intensified by heat.
The combination of these factors means that while both sweeteners work well in hot beverages, they require different handling techniques for optimal results.

Health Considerations When Swapping Sweeteners
Both erythritol and stevia are favored for their low-calorie profiles and minimal effects on blood glucose levels, making them popular among diabetics and those watching calories.
Erythritol is generally well tolerated with fewer gastrointestinal side effects compared to other sugar alcohols like sorbitol or maltitol. Because it’s mostly absorbed before reaching the colon and excreted unchanged via urine, it rarely causes bloating or gas at moderate doses (up to about 50 grams per day).
Stevia also shows excellent safety profiles backed by numerous studies. Its intense sweetness means very little is needed per serving—minimizing any potential digestive discomfort. Additionally, some research suggests steviol glycosides may have antioxidant properties.
However, individual sensitivity varies: some people might notice mild digestive upset with erythritol when consumed excessively; others might dislike stevia’s bitter aftertaste regardless of health benefits.

The Practicalities: Using Erythritol vs Stevia in Coffee & Tea Recipes
Swapping between erythritol and stevia isn’t as straightforward as replacing one teaspoon with another due to their potency differences. Here are some practical tips:
- Dosing: Use roughly twice as much erythritol compared to sugar for similar sweetness; use very small amounts of pure stevia extract—often just a pinch or few drops.
- Taste Testing: Start small with either sweetener and adjust gradually since personal preference plays a big role.
- Blending: Some people blend erythritol with stevia to balance out bitterness while maintaining strong sweetness without adding calories.
- Creaminess Factor: Both sweeteners don’t add bulk like sugar does; adding milk or cream may help improve mouthfeel when using these substitutes.
- Beverage Type: Stronger coffees tolerate erythritol’s cooling effect better than lighter teas; delicate green teas may highlight stevia’s bitterness more prominently.
- Shelf Life & Storage: Both keep well when stored away from moisture; powdered forms should be kept dry to avoid clumping.

The Bottom Line – Are Erythritol And Stevia Interchangeable In Coffee And Tea?
So are erythritol and stevia interchangeable in coffee and tea? The short answer is yes—but with caveats.
Both function effectively as zero-calorie sweeteners that won’t spike blood sugar levels while enhancing beverage sweetness. However, their distinct taste profiles mean swapping them out will change your drink’s flavor experience noticeably.
Erythritol provides a milder sweetness closer to sugar with minimal aftertaste but carries a slight cooling sensation that some find distracting. Stevia delivers intense sweetness at tiny amounts but often leaves behind bitterness that can clash with lighter teas or delicate brews.
Many people prefer blending both sweeteners together—using erythritol as the base for volume plus mild flavor while adding just enough stevia for extra punch without overwhelming bitterness.
Ultimately, whether you choose erythritol or stevia depends on your personal taste preferences, tolerance for aftertastes or cooling effects, and how you enjoy your coffee or tea served—black or creamy.
